Biomass RUS Electric Program partnered with borrower, East Texas Electric Cooperative, Inc. (ETEC) in order to fund the recently completed Woodville Woody Biomass Project located near Woodville Texas. Woodville is a 49.9 MW carbon neutral renewable energy facility that will burn wood waste from the local area with the best available technology to minimize emissions and particulates. RUS Electric Program provided $151 million of the total cost of the project, which was estimated at $206 million.
